Output 91e402c36d4d4ec71f06235f42b6196f71c194cd894a8f411dcb583485684ac7:2

value
725638
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c40f97a8fc70b564cda32a1e138406a6237f3af0 OP_EQUAL
address
3KZh3XHeu5SmfvtXLaniMHPY9ji2MjayBk
transaction
91e402c36d4d4ec71f06235f42b6196f71c194cd894a8f411dcb583485684ac7
spent
true